Emily Jean Crimson Thatcher (December 15, 1868  November 22, 1960) was a teacher of pianoforte.

Emily Jean Crimson was born in Salt Lake City, Utah, on December 15, 1868, the daughter of George C. Crimson (1833–1908) and Mary Louisa Tanner (1837–1923). [1] [2]

She graduated from the Brigham Young College at Logan and then studied music in Boston and New York City. [1] [2]
